MAS P.L.C. is a Malta-based property investor and operator. The Company’s portfolio of properties includes enclosed malls, open-air malls, strip malls, offices, and residential properties. Its segments include CEE direct assets (CEE), CEE development joint venture (DJV), WE direct assets (WE), and Corporate (Co). The CEE segment consists of income properties located in Central and Eastern Europe (CEE) fully owned and managed by the Group. The DJV segment includes income and development properties located in CEE operated by the Company and its subsidiaries and indirectly owned through DJV with Prime Kapital. The WE segment includes income properties held for sale located in Western Europe (WE) fully owned and managed by the Company and its subsidiaries. Its properties include EM-Galleria Burgas, EM-Nova Park, EM-Dambovita Mall, EM-Atrium Mall, EM-Galleria Stara Zagora, OM-Prahova Value Centre, OM-Roman Value Centre, OM-Sepsi Value Centre, and OM-Barlad Value Centre.
